Output 376aa319558b98be90c7629b24002c04ae425e24e761b05f57a5c65ca215ba51:4

value
318043
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d145bdf25351fc5820dd160674e6d5e3b8bd2002 OP_EQUAL
address
3LmYhPoWgvnX28BsDdrL2a1A3xDijegtu7
transaction
376aa319558b98be90c7629b24002c04ae425e24e761b05f57a5c65ca215ba51
spent
true